New York A05541 establishes registered medical assistants and outlines their permissible activities.
New York A05541 amends the education law to create a new article on medical assistants. It defines a medical assistant as someone registered by the department, who must be at least 18 years old, of good moral character, and have completed an approved program. The bill outlines the registration process, including fees and triennial periods. Medical assistants can perform basic administrative and clerical tasks, and trainees can perform services under direct supervision by a health care practitioner.
